What Are MEUC Events
We hold regular events, both in-person and online for our UK members, supporters and wider stakeholders. Most of our events are also made available on-demand to members providing a wealth of information and a valuable resource.
Our events and training courses are put together from decades of expertise and understanding of Major Energy and Water Users. They provide vital insight with the unique opportunity to hear from experts in the energy, water and environmental sectors. Targeted not only to add value to you and increase your knowledge; but also to help promote your voice to Government and Regulators alike.
Regular Conferences and Exhibitions.
MEUC holds conferences with targeted content, providing a great opportunity to hear industry updates, the latest information, peer experiences and developments from supplier and service providers.
Members’ Meetings for Energy and Water.
Member-only meetings to discuss current regulation, policy and market direction and understand consultation response viewpoints.
Evening Networking Reception.
An informal annual get-together of Members, Supporters and Stakeholders at the House of Lords.
Energy and Water Update Webinars.
Quarterly Member-only briefing webinars with an update from our in-house experts including input and support from Stakeholders and topic specialists.
Partner Sessions.
Meetings or webinars run in conjunction with our supporters to inform and cover new services and opportunities from a best-practice perspective.

Partner Webinar: ENGIE Impact
UK Non-Commodity Costs, Where Is Your Money Going?
Tuesday 12 May (14.00-15.30)
Non commodity charges now make up the majority of a business energy bill. This webinar will explore what you are paying for, how these charges are set, who is regulating the spend and where there may be opportunities to regain control.
